Communications and education

Here you will find materials to support awareness raising and educational activities. If you have something you’d like to share with other OTs on this page please let us know.

Adapting the materials for use

The materials on this page have been developed for Montserrat and are suitable for Caribbean Territories, but editable files are available for other Territories to easily adapt and customise for your needs:
  • Download the editable files of the materials you wish to use, in the relevant format (e.g. ‘Letter’ or ‘A4'). If you require another format (e.g. A3 or publisher files) please contact us.
  • Adapt the text and photos to make these relevant to your Territory and add your logos and contact details. You can find information on a range of species in the Species Identification Guides in the Biosecurity Tool Kit.

Education

The following educational activities for children are available:

Invasive Species Activity for 7-11 year olds

  • Designed as a 1 hour lesson.

Students will learn what ‘invasive species’ are, where they have come from, what makes them so successful, and the harmful impacts they can have on native wildlife. Using what they have learned, the students will identify some common native and invasive species, and come up with some simple ways to help to prevent the spread of invasive species.

Invasive Species Activity for young children

  • Each activity takes approx. 20-30 minutes.
  • Contains two dot to dot / colouring activities.
  • Contains two activities – ‘native or invasive’ card game and ‘detective challenge’.

Students will learn about native wildlife and important food crops, and invasive species that are a threat to these.
